more or less1Speaking imprecisely; to a certain extent: they are more or less a waste of time...- When every nation is a democratic nation, we'll have world peace, more or less.
- I've spent most of the morning in the park nursing a migraine, but I'm ok now, more or less.
- Millar confirms that everything in his career has gone more or less to plan so far.
Synonyms approximately, roughly, nearly, almost, close to, about, of the order of, in the region of, give or take a few; South African plus-minus 1.1Approximately: more or less symmetrical...- Spring barley area is marginally down and oats are more or less at the same level as a year earlier.
- Although the rail industry remains in crisis, trains are now running more or less to timetable.
- This is the same group of players more or less who did well two years ago and were doing the same things.
